Here are answers to some common questions about proactive Physical Therapy care with Dr. Andrew DPT:
- What is a Physical Therapist?
- A Physical Therapist (PT), like Dr. Andrew DPT, is a licensed healthcare professional specializing in movement. They use hands-on care, education, and exercises to improve quality of life, prevent injuries, manage pain, and restore function after illness or surgery.

- Can physical therapy help me avoid surgery?
- Yes, in many cases. Physical therapy can be as effective as surgery for conditions like chronic back pain, rotator cuff tears, or knee osteoarthritis. It's a powerful, non-invasive first step to reduce pain and improve function, potentially preventing the need for more invasive procedures.
- I have arthritis. Can physical therapy actually help?
- Yes, physical therapy is a cornerstone of arthritis management. While it can't reverse arthritis, a targeted exercise program from Dr. Andrew DPT can strengthen the muscles around the joint, improve flexibility, and significantly reduce pain, helping to prevent disability and maintain an active life.

- What is dry needling?
- Dry needling is a skilled technique where a physical therapist inserts a thin needle into a muscle "trigger point" to release tension and relieve pain. It's different from acupuncture, as its basis is in Western anatomy and physiology, not traditional Chinese medicine. Dry needling can be a helpful tool to accelerate your recovery.
